It has a high strength-to-weight ratio, excellent deterioration resistance, excellent formability, and visual charm. These factors have actually caused its boosted popularity over the last few years. Pure aluminum has limited applications, so it is often incorporated with other elements, such as silicon, magnesium, and manganese to create alloys.


(AA), based in North America, has actually developed requirements that regulate light weight aluminum alloys' make-up, homes, and language. There are two kinds of light weight aluminum alloys wrought and cast.

Cast aluminum alloys are made by melting pure light weight aluminum and integrating it with various other steels while in liquid form. The mix is poured into a sand, die, or investment mold and mildew.

Wrought aluminum alloys additionally start by integrating liquified light weight aluminum with other metals. As opposed to cast alloys, nonetheless, they are created right into their final shape through processes such as extrusion, rolling, and flexing after the steel has actually strengthened right into billets or ingots.


There are numerous minor differences between functioned and cast aluminum alloys, such as that cast alloys can have much more considerable amounts of other steels than functioned alloys. The most noteworthy difference in between these alloys is the manufacture procedure with which they will go to supply the final product. Other than some surface therapies, cast alloys will leave their mold and mildew in practically the exact strong type desired, whereas functioned alloys will undergo a number of adjustments while in their solid state

Different components call for various production methods to cast light weight aluminum, such as sand casting or die casting.


Die spreading is the name given to the procedure of creating complicated steel components via use of molds of the part, likewise recognized as passes away. It produces more parts than any type of various other process, with a high level of precision and repeatability. There are 3 sub-processes that fall under the classification of die spreading: gravity die casting (or permanent mold and mildew casting), low-pressure die casting and high-pressure die casting.

Despite the sub-process, the die casting procedure can be damaged down right into six steps. After the purity of the alloy is checked, dies are produced. To prepare the dies for spreading, it is important that the dies are clean, so that no residue from previous productions remain. After cleansing, the ejection lubrication is put on the die to make sure a smooth launch.


The pure steel, also called ingot, is included in the heater and maintained the molten temperature of the metal, which is then transferred to the shot chamber and infused into the die. The pressure is then maintained as the steel strengthens. Once the metal solidifies, the cooling procedure begins.


The thicker the wall surface of the part, the longer the cooling time as a result of the amount of indoor metal that likewise requires to cool down. After the element is totally cooled down, the die halves open and an ejection system presses the part out. Adhering to the ejection, the die is shut for the next injection cycle.

To obtain to the ended up product, there are 3 main alloys made use of as die casting product to pick from: zinc, light weight aluminum and magnesium.


Zinc is one of the most secondhand alloys for die spreading due to its lower expense of raw products. Its deterioration resistance also enables the elements to be long long-term, and it is one of the much more castable alloys due to its lower melting factor.
